When shipping from Montreal to Xiamen, anticipate significant disruptions due to seasonal factors. During winter storms (December-March), build in buffer days and flexible delivery windows to mitigate delays. In the peak summer holiday period (late June-early September), confirm carrier allocations well in advance to avoid capacity shortages. Additionally, account for potential congestion during the Golden Week holiday in China (October 1-7) by scheduling critical shipments to depart earlier. Coordinate closely with carriers for real-time updates to navigate these challenges effectively.

Shipping temperature-sensitive Pharma products necessitates tested thermal shippers, suitable refrigerants, and unbroken temperature monitoring. Specify an express service where possible, pre-cool gel packs, and Add a data logger in the carton to verify that medical drugs stayed within their labeled temperature range.
Fragile glass vials of Medicines Should be packed in cell dividers with 360-degree padding. Set trays inside a double-walled box and stabilize using void-fill so nothing moves. For moisture-sensitive medical drugs, pair this with moisture-barrier inner bags and desiccants.
International shipments of Pharmaceutical goods typically Require a detailed commercial invoice, packing list, and any authorizations required by the importing country. Most regulated markets also ask for Certificates of Analysis, proof of GDP-compliant handling, and clear temperature instructions for cold-chain medicines. Double-check requirements with your customs broker before shipping.
For moisture-sensitive Medicines, Use moisture-proof inner liners plus desiccant sachets inside the packaging. Secure cartons tightly, avoid damaged boxes, and select transport options that reduce exposure to rain and high humidity, such as covered docks and climate-controlled linehaul for medical drugs.
High-value Pharma products Benefit from tailored cargo insurance that covers temperature excursions, breakage, and theft. Consult an insurer familiar with pharmaceutical goods, specify the full replacement value, and retain temperature and handling records so claims can be processed efficiently if something goes wrong.
Pharmaceuticals require temperature-controlled environments during transport to maintain efficacy. It's essential to use validated packaging and monitor temperature throughout the shipment. Additionally, compliance with Good Distribution Practice (GDP) is necessary to ensure product integrity.
Exporting pharmaceuticals to China requires adherence to both Canadian export regulations and Chinese import regulations, including obtaining the necessary import permits and ensuring that products meet Chinese pharmacopoeia standards. Proper documentation, including certificates of origin and quality, is also required to clear customs in Xiamen.
